Instructions. Fill a champagne glass a third of the way with grapefruit juice. Then top with chilled champagne. Garnish with fresh grapefruit and/or thyme. Enjoy immediately.

Easy Mimosa Variations. Basic mimosas are made with orange juice, and there's nothing wrong with a good thing. If you want to change them up, though, choose any of the following juices instead! Cranberry juice ("Poinsettia") Grapefruit juice ("Megmosa") Peach purée (" Bellini ") Pineapple juice. Pear nectar.

How to make a grapefruit mimosa. Prepare the drink: Slowly fill half of each champagne flute glass with chilled sparkling wine. Tilt the glass at a 45-degree angle. Slowly fill the remaining half with grapefruit juice. Do not stir the drink. Garnish and serve: Garnish with a small slice of grapefruit and serve immediately.

For the recipe's 1-to-2 ratio, use 1 1/2 cups of orange juice and one 750-milliliter bottle of sparkling wine. If you include 1/2 cup of triple sec, this will make six 6 1/2-ounce mimosas. When making sweet 1-to-1 mimosas, combine 3 cups of orange juice with a bottle of wine. Adding 1/2 cup of triple sec produces 10 6-ounce mimosas.

Instructions. Juice 2 cups of grapefruit juice using a juicer. Or use store bought grapefruit juice. Chill grapefruit juice and champagne before serving. Fill each champagne flute halfway with champagne while tilting the glass at a 45 degree angle to reduce foam. Top the champagne with grapefruit juice.
